Smart Tips For Warm And Cheesy Pepperoni Rolls With Italian Spices

  • Activate instant yeast by using precisely warm water between 100-110°F to ensure proper proofing and soft dough texture.
  • Knead dough thoroughly to develop gluten, creating a stretchy and tender pepperoni roll with perfect chewy consistency.
  • Prevent filling leakage by pinching edges tightly and sealing rolls completely before baking to maintain cheese and pepperoni inside.
  • Enhance flavor by brushing rolls with garlic-infused olive oil instead of egg wash for a more robust Italian-inspired taste profile.
  • Store leftover rolls in an airtight container and reheat briefly in the oven to maintain crispy exterior and soft interior.

Best Way To Store Warm And Cheesy Pepperoni Rolls With Italian Spices

  • Refrigerate: Store leftover pepperoni rolls in an airtight container for up to 3-4 days. Wrap each roll individually in plastic wrap to maintain freshness and prevent them from sticking together.
  • Freeze: Place cooled rolls in a freezer-safe bag or container. They'll stay delicious for 2-3 months. Label the container with the date to track storage time.
  • Reheating Oven Method: Preheat oven to 350°F. Wrap rolls in aluminum foil to prevent drying out. Warm for 8-10 minutes until heated through and crispy on the outside.
  • Microwave Quick Option: Reheat individual rolls for 20-30 seconds. For best results, place a damp paper towel over the rolls to keep them moist and prevent rubbery texture.

Warm And Cheesy Pepperoni Rolls With Italian Spices FAQ Guide

  • Can I use instant yeast instead of active dry yeast?

Yes, you can substitute instant yeast. Use the same amount, but skip the proofing step since instant yeast activates immediately when mixed with other ingredients.

  • How do I know if my dough has risen properly?

The dough should double in size and feel puffy when gently pressed. If it doesn’t rise well, check that your yeast is fresh and your environment is warm enough.

  • Can I freeze these pepperoni rolls?

Absolutely! After baking, let them cool completely, then freeze in an airtight container for up to 2 months. Reheat in the oven at 350°F for best results.

Description

Mouthwatering Pepperoni Rolls bring Italian comfort straight to your kitchen, capturing the essence of homestyle baking. Melted cheese, zesty pepperoni, and fragrant herbs combine to create a delicious snack you’ll crave again and again.


Ingredients

Scale

Cheese and Meat:

  • 2 cups shredded mozzarella cheese
  • 24 slices pepperoni
  • 1/4 cup grated Parmesan cheese

Dough Ingredients:

  • 2 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 cup warm water (110°F/45°C)
  • 2 1/4 teaspoons active dry yeast
  • 1 tablespoon granulated sugar
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il

Finishing Ingredients:

  • 1 egg, beaten (for egg wash)
  • 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ning (optional)

Instructions

  1. Activate yeast by mixing with tepid water and sugar, allowing it to bloom and become frothy for approximately 5 minutes.
  2. Create dough foundation by combining flour and salt in a spacious mixing vessel, then integrate yeast liquid and olive oil until a cohesive mixture forms.
  3. Transfer dough to a flour-dusted surface and methodically knead for 6-8 minutes, developing smooth, elastic texture. Relocate to a greased container, cover, and permit rising in a draft-free environment until volume doubles, roughly 60 minutes.
  4. Calibrate oven to 375°F and prepare parchment-lined baking sheet for subsequent assembly.
  5. Deflate risen dough and partition into 12 uniform segments. Gently roll each portion into circular shapes.
  6. Position pepperoni slices and mozzarella cheese centrally on each dough circle. Carefully fold perimeter inward, sealing filling within by pinching edges together to create compact spherical rolls.
  7. Arrange rolls with sealed side downward on prepared sheet. Apply egg wash and sprinkle Parmesan and Italian seasoning for enhanced flavor profile.
  8. Bake for 15-20 minutes until exterior achieves golden-brown coloration and internal temperature indicates complete cooking.
  9. Serve immediately alongside marinara sauce for complementary dipping experience.

Notes

  • Select instant yeast for quicker rising and more consistent results in your pepperoni rolls.
  • Handle the dough gently to maintain its soft, airy texture and prevent tough rolls.
  • Experiment with different cheese varieties like provolone or cheddar for unique flavor profiles.
  • Prevent filling leakage by sealing edges thoroughly and avoiding overstuffing the rolls.
